Transaction 4153316aa90e44d515af19082601344a0031c147acbfb538cefdf56204de0a71

2 Input
2 Outputs
  • 4153316aa90e44d515af19082601344a0031c147acbfb538cefdf56204de0a71:0
  • value  4900000
    address  1FwqMP1Dj2DowEaC9Ec4QiGTWUGi7ef6FR
  • 4153316aa90e44d515af19082601344a0031c147acbfb538cefdf56204de0a71:1
  • value  162914
    address  3LzCoy62TGoWx7SBNa25HKLvLehAwsVhhM